Acer Gadget, the avant-garde subsidiary of the tech titan, is steering the wheel into e-mobility with the release of their two new ebike models under the Predator umbrella: the eRanger and the ebii-M. These bikes are aimed at a new era of cyclists who crave both performance and practicality.

The Predator eRanger is designed for those with an adventurous spirit, an electric beast with the heart of a moped. It roars to life with a powerful 750-W rear-hub motor, whisking riders to speeds of up to 45 km/h (28 mph). It’s engineered to tackle any terrain casually, courtesy of its robust 4-inch off-road tires hugging 20-inch wheels. The eRanger boasts a 480-Wh battery offering a respectable range for a day’s escapades in the wilderness or the winding streets of an urban landscape. A suspension fork and rear shock with compression adjustments promise comfort across bumps and uneven paths, ensuring the ride remains smooth and steady. Expect this model to roll out in the EMEA markets with a price tag starting at €1,499, roughly translating to about $1,600.

Taking center stage alongside is the ebii-M, an evolution of the award-winning ebii commuter ebike. Its minimalist design retains the elegance of urban sobriety while shedding weight for a lighter ride at just 19 kg (approximately 42 lbs). Powered by a sophisticated Bosch Performance Line SX mid-motor, this model balances efficiency and power with a 400-Wh Bosch battery, achieving an impressive range of up to 86 km (53.5 miles) on a single charge. Adapting to the demands of city commuters, it comes equipped with a 5-speed Shimano Nexus geared hub and hydraulic brakes for precision stopping in traffic. While the AI and collision detection features are absent, it compensates with practicality, offering optional cargo racks and ensuring peace of mind through compatibility with Apple’s Find My network.
